Updated: Pensioner injured in Kelbrook road crash
11:36am Thursday 8th November 2012 in Pendle
A PENSIONER is in a ‘serious’ condition after suffering head injuries and a suspected broken leg after crashing into a stationary truck.
The 72-year-old male was airlifted to the Royal Preston Hospital following the incident, which happened at around 10am on Colne Road in Kelbrook.
It is understood he crashed his Toyota Corolla into a parked flat bed truck on the national speed limit road, near to the Old Stone Trough hotel.
Police say the driver of the truck sustained back injuries from the collision.
Motorists face long tailbacks as the road remains closed while police carried out investigations.
